|info=Sprint down the runway and jump off the wooden board as far as you can into the sand-filled pit. Getting a good angle is the key to increasing the distance of your jump. If your leap begins with any part of your foot in front of the board, then the attempt will be disqualified. The best of three attempts will count as you official jump.
